摘要
Purpose - This paper aims to provide a brief review of the work on startup survival and a conceptual framework of factors influencing a startup firm's survival. In addition, it lists significant gaps and recommends avenues for future research. Design/methodology/approach - This paper conducted a systematic literature review of peer-reviewed journal articles indexed in Scopus, Web of Science and EBSCO databases using Preferred Reporting Items for Systematic Reviews and Meta-Analyses guidelines. A total of 140 articles published in 72 journals between 1993 and 2021 were considered for the review. Findings - The comprehensive review revealed that most of the studies have applied a single theoretical lens and have taken place in advanced economies, with a narrow focus on emerging economies. Empirical research has prominently applied regression-based models to analyse the relationship between the antecedents and the outcomes. Internal resources such as human capital, financial capital and physical capital and non-financial performance measures such as survival, growth and employment are the studies' prominently used antecedents and outcome variables. However, a limited number of studies have used mechanisms of mediation and moderation. Originality/value - Despite the substantial scientific and practical discussion on startup survival, to the best of the authors' knowledge, no comprehensive review has been undertaken to date, which provides a systematic and comprehensive compilation of the knowledge on the topic. This study aims to develop a unique landscape of scientific advancement by methodically reviewing, categorising and synthesising the current body of knowledge on the topic.
